在数字化时代,手机程序的安全问题日益凸显。加密手机程序不仅能够保护用户隐私,还能防止数据泄露。如何加密手机程序呢?以下是一些实用的方法,帮助你轻松实现手机程序加密。
一、选择合适的加密算法
1.1使用AES加密算法:AES(AdvancedEncrytionStandard)是一种常用的对称加密算法,具有较高的安全性和效率。
1.2采用RSA加密算法:RSA是一种非对称加密算法,适用于加密大文件或进行密钥交换。二、使用专业的加密工具
2.1选择可靠的加密软件:市面上有许多专业的加密工具,如WinRAR、7-Zi等,可以方便地加密手机程序。
2.2使用手机安全软件:部分手机安全软件内置加密功能,如腾讯手机管家、360手机卫士等。三、设置强密码和密钥
3.1创建复杂的密码:密码应包含大小写字母、数字和特殊字符,提高破解难度。
3.2定期更换密钥:定期更换密钥可以降低密钥泄露的风险。四、对手机程序进行打包
4.1使用AK打包工具:将手机程序打包成AK格式,便于加密和分发。
4.2使用专业打包工具:如AndroidStudio、Eclise等,打包过程中可设置加密选项。五、对加密文件进行签名
5.1使用数字证书:数字证书可以验证加密文件的完整性和真实性。
5.2使用专业签名工具:如JDK自带的keytool工具,可以生成数字证书。六、对手机程序进行防破解
6.1使用代码混淆:代码混淆可以增加破解难度,提高程序安全性。
6.2使用反调试技术:反调试技术可以防止破解者对程序进行调试。七、对手机程序进行更新和维护
7.1定期更新:及时修复程序漏洞,提高安全性。
7.2定期维护:定期检查手机程序,确保加密措施有效。八、备份加密文件
8.1将加密文件备份到安全的地方:如云存储、外部*盘等。
8.2定期检查备份文件:确保备份文件的安全性。九、对用户进行安全教育
9.1教育用户正确使用手机程序:避免用户因操作不当导致加密失败。
9.2提醒用户注意个人信息安全:防止用户泄露敏感信息。十、遵守相关法律法规
10.1遵守国家相关法律法规:确保加密行为合法合规。
10.2**行业动态:及时了解加密技术的发展趋势。十一、寻求专业帮助
11.1遇到加密难题时,寻求专业人士的帮助。
11.2参加相关培训课程,提高自己的加密技能。加密手机程序是保护用户隐私和数据安全的重要手段。通过选择合适的加密算法、使用专业工具、设置强密码和密钥等方法,可以有效提高手机程序的安全性。在日常生活中,我们应时刻**手机程序的安全问题,确保个人信息和数据的完整性与安全性。
1.本站遵循行业规范,任何转载的稿件都会明确标注作者和来源;
2.本站的原创文章,请转载时务必注明文章作者和来源,不尊重原创的行为我们将追究责任;
3.作者投稿可能会经我们编辑修改或补充。